How to use an AutoBlog the Right Way

AutoBlogging is easy right? Well yes and no. Yes because you don't have to do all the writing, no because you still have to manage your blog. Managing your blog is not that difficult however the big mistake people make with AutoBlogging is they think it is complete autopilot I am here to tell you it is not.

First thing first don't start an AutoBlog on a subject you know nothing about. Just because its automatic does not mean you don't have to do some writing, for it to work correctly you will need to do some writing. The more you blog on your auto blog the better. So pick a subject based on what you know you don't have to be an expert but you really need some knowledge.

Managing your Autoblog is fairly simple. You will have to log into your blog on a regular basis and check what is going to post sometimes you will see an article that has no good relevance to you subject and you will need to remove it before to many people see it there is nothing wors e than a bad post to get your readers to start going elsewhere.

Don't overdo it. Don't set up you AutoBlog program to make posts every 5 minuets, first thing will happen you will have no new posts to add to your site. Set it up to make one new post every 3 day is ok but i would go with a little longer there is no magic number it all depends on how many articles are available on your subject.
Make your own posts. You have to make your own posts! This is a must I know you think that is the opposite of autoblogging but it is not, It is the best way to make it work. The more you post the better but don't overdo this either. Publish posts about every 3 - 5 days. If you have written several posts at once it is very easy to set them on delayed publishing, This way you will always have fresh content on your blog.

Getting traffic does not have to cost you anything, the best way to get traffic is to submit your posts as articles to article directories. There are several out there my favorites are Ezine Articles and Articlebase. When submitting your posts as articles Don't put links all over your post. Remove most if not all of them, you will get you links in, they will be at the bottom of the article in you BIO/author signature area. Just a few well written articles will have a great impact to your traffic for a long time to come.

Don't over advertise on your site. Readers do expect some advertising that's how the web works, but if your site looks like a Christmas tree than readers will not be back. Less is more when advertising limit it to your sidebar and maybe a footer banner. You will be surprised at how much more effective this is and it has another benefit down the line when you have regular readers. The delayed benefit of minimal advertising is when you occasionally do put a large banner on your blog your long term readers will more likely buy that product as they think that you believe it to be an important product. Just don't abuse your readers trust they wont b e back if you do them wrong, so if you do decide to promote something make sure it is a good product it could even be an Easy new post for you to make, by reviewing the product.
